Why R12 to R134 Adapter Fittings Are Necessary

When I first started working on older air conditioning systems, I quickly realized that the refrigerant types had changed over time. Many classic cars and older HVAC units originally used R12 refrigerant, but modern systems use R134a. Because these two refrigerants have different pressures and fittings, I found that trying to connect R134a equipment directly to R12 systems without an adapter was not only difficult but also unsafe.

Using an R12 to R134a adapter fitting became essential for me to bridge this compatibility gap. The adapter ensures a proper seal and prevents leaks, which is crucial since R12 is a CFC refrigerant and environmentally regulated. Without this fitting, I risked damaging the system or causing refrigerant contamination. Plus, the adapter lets me safely and efficiently recharge or service older systems using modern R134a tools, saving time and avoiding costly mistakes.

In short, from my experience, these adapter fittings are necessary to protect the equipment, ensure safety, and maintain compliance with current refrigerant standards when working between R12 and R134a systems.

Understanding the Purpose of R12 to R134 Adapter Fittings

I found out that R12 and R134a refrigerants use different types of service ports and fittings. Since R134a systems have different thread sizes and shapes, you can’t just connect R134a equipment directly to an R12 system. Adapter fittings act as a bridge, allowing me to use R134a gauges, hoses, and tools on older R12 systems without leakage or damage.

Material and Build Quality

One of the first things I looked for was the material quality of the adapter fittings. Most reliable adapters are made from durable brass or stainless steel. Brass works great because it resists corrosion and handles refrigerant pressure well. I avoided cheap plastic adapters because they can crack or leak under pressure. Solid, well-machined fittings ensured a tight, leak-free connection.

Compatibility and Size

I had to be sure the adapter fittings matched both the R12 and R134a port sizes on my vehicle and equipment. Typically, R12 service ports use a 1/4-inch flare fitting, while R134a uses a 1/2-inch or 5/16-inch fitting depending on the application. I checked the thread types—usually SAE or UNF—to ensure a perfect fit. Some adapters come with multiple sizes or reversible fittings, which was a bonus for versatility.

Pressure Rating and Safety

My research showed me that the fittings must withstand the pressures of both R12 and R134a refrigerants safely. R12 systems often operate at different pressure ranges than R134a, so I checked the pressure rating of the adapters to ensure they could handle the maximum system pressure without failure. Safety is critical when dealing with refrigerants under high pressure.

Additional Tips from My Experience

  • Always double-check the system’s refrigerant type and port specifications before buying adapters.
  • Keep a set of multiple adapter fittings handy if you work on different vehicles or systems.
  • Replace O-rings regularly to maintain a tight seal and prevent leaks.
  • Use proper torque when tightening fittings to avoid damaging threads.
